How many people will a 5 lb boneless rib roast feed?

ESTIMATING YOUR ROAST

Servings Bone-In Roast Boneless Roast
3–4 adults 4 lb. (2 bones) 3 lb.
4–5 adults 5 lb. (2-3 bones) 4 lb.
5–6 adults 6 lb. (3 bones) 5 lb.
6–7 adults 7 lb. (3-4 bones) 6 lb.

How much ribeye roast do you need per person?

When serving the roast as part of a holiday buffet, estimate that your guests will consume around 1/2 pound per person, or 3/4 pound per person if the roast is served as the main dish of a smaller holiday meal.

Is boneless ribeye roast the same as prime rib?

Prime Rib and Beef Ribeye Roast are both cuts of meat from the same animal (also called a standing rib roast, boneless prime rib, or boneless rib roast). The main distinction between Prime Rib and Beef Ribeye Roast is that Prime Rib is normally roasted bone-in, whereas Boneless Prime Rib is often referred to as a Beef Ribeye Roast.

Is bone-in or boneless prime rib better?

We prefer bone-in prime rib because the bone insulates the meat while it cooks, resulting in more delicious and tender results. However, we recommend that you purchase the type of prime rib that is specified in the recipe you are preparing. The biggest advantage of purchasing boneless meat is the simplicity with which it may be carved.
